I've got an ad-140tc that I use in combo with an ac-30 handwired. The two together sound pretty f-in amazing. You can hear it on my band's songs at at the address below. The ad-30 is nice too but a slightly different animal, more in the vox vein with an attempt at quasi-class-a. The 140 has gobs of low-end and thickness in comparison.

 

You know, I used to have a hiwatt dr-103 I got off ebay that I wonder if was "right." It was pretty shrill and mushy on the low-end. It just sounded like a very anal and clinical version of a marshall. I had a tech look it over and he said it was fine, but I always wondered if that's how they really sound?
